1. Understanding the Obstacles to Productivity
Before you can increase your productivity, it's vital to understand what might be slowing you down. Some frequent barriers include:
- Interruptions from social media
- Lack of direction
- Delaying tasks
- Large or daunting workloads
By recognizing these challenges, you can start addressing them more effectively.
2. Simple Strategies to Enhance Productivity
a) Define Objectives
To maintain clarity, it's key to define clear goals. Use methods like SMART goals (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, Time-bound) to monitor progress.
b) Prioritize High-Impact Tasks
Follow the 80/20 Rule to determine tasks that matter the most. Always tackle high-priority tasks first to make the best of your time.
c) Minimize Distractions
Create a focused work environment by:
- Using tools like the Pomodoro Technique
- Turning off social media alerts
- Setting up an exclusive workspace
d) Adopt a Healthy Routine
Your physical and mental well-being directly impact productivity. Incorporate:
- Regular exercise
- Restful rest
- Healthy meals that energize you
